Why is FIL’s price down today? (28/07/2026)

TLDR

Filecoin is down 3.84% to $0.694 in 24h, underperforming a broader market decline and primarily driven by amplified beta pressure as Bitcoin sold off. No clear coin-specific catalyst was visible in the provided data.

  1. Primary reason: Market-wide risk-off sentiment, with FIL acting as a high-beta asset to Bitcoin's -1.92% drop.

  2. Secondary reasons: Technical breakdown below key moving averages and persistent social media concerns over future token unlocks creating overhead supply anxiety.

  3. Near-term market outlook: If Bitcoin finds support, FIL could attempt a relief bounce toward $0.735; a break below $0.688 risks extending the downtrend toward the 2026 low.

Deep Dive

1. Amplified Beta to a Weak Market

Filecoin's drop closely followed, but exceeded, Bitcoin's decline. The total crypto market cap fell 1.81%, indicating a broad risk-off move. FIL, as a mid-cap altcoin, often exhibits higher volatility (beta) during such phases, magnifying losses when capital rotates out of riskier assets.

What it means: The move was less about Filecoin-specific news and more about its sensitivity to general market sentiment, which remains in "Fear" territory per the Fear & Greed Index (34).

Watch for: Bitcoin price action; FIL's direction is likely tethered to BTC stabilizing above $63,000.

2. Technical Breakdown and Unlock Concerns

FIL broke below its 7-day Simple Moving Average ($0.7356) and 30-day SMA ($0.7573), confirming bearish momentum. The RSI-7 at 32.23 indicates oversold conditions, but hasn't sparked a bounce yet. Social media chatter highlighted concerns about "massive unlocks still ahead" for tokens like FIL, creating a narrative of persistent sell-side pressure.

What it means: Technicals confirm the sell-off, while investor psychology is weighed down by tokenomics, even without an immediate unlock event on the calendar.

3. Near-term Market Outlook

The immediate trigger is Bitcoin's stability. The key concrete level for FIL is the recent auction low of $0.688; holding above it may lead to a retest of the 7-day SMA near $0.735. A break below $0.688 could see a swift drop toward the yearly low.

What it means: The path of least resistance remains down until FIL reclaims the $0.735 resistance zone with volume.

Watch for: A daily close above $0.735 to signal short-term bearish exhaustion.

Conclusion

Market Outlook: Bearish Pressure Filecoin is caught in a downdraft of broad market weakness and negative technical structure. For a trend change, it needs to decouple from Bitcoin's beta and reclaim key technical levels.

Key watch: Can FIL defend the $0.688 support level on a daily closing basis, or will it break down to new yearly lows?

Why is FIL’s price up today? (27/07/2026)

TLDR

Filecoin is up 0.6% to $0.745 in 24h, a modest gain that closely followed a broader market rally, primarily driven by a macro-driven risk-on shift. It underperformed Bitcoin's 2% rise, indicating the move was more about beta than coin-specific catalysts.

  1. Primary reason: Positive macro sentiment lifting the entire crypto market, driven by easing geopolitical tensions and renewed ETF inflows.

  2. Secondary reasons: Increased trading volume (up 35%) and constructive technical price action near a key support zone, reflecting steady demand.

  3. Near-term market outlook: If Filecoin holds above the $0.72 support and the broader market remains risk-on ahead of the July 28-29 Fed meeting, a test of the $0.80 resistance is plausible. A break below $0.72 could see a retest of the $0.67 level.

Deep Dive

1. Macro-Driven Market Rally

The primary driver was a broad market uptick, with the total crypto market cap rising 1.88%. Bitcoin led with a 2% gain, fueled by a pause in U.S.-Iran military strikes easing oil prices and inflation fears, alongside a reported $33 million in weekly Bitcoin ETF inflows (CryptoBriefing). Filecoin's positive but smaller move indicates it rode this macro wave.

What it means: Filecoin's 24h performance was largely a function of general market health, not independent strength.

2. Volume and Technical Support

No clear coin-specific news drove the move, but supportive factors were present. Trading volume surged 35% to $58.8 million, confirming the price move had participation. Social sentiment was slightly bullish with a net score of 4.76/10, and traders noted price defending a key support zone between $0.72 and $0.74.

What it means: The uptick was backed by real buying interest and occurred at a technically significant area, giving it some credibility.

3. Near-term Market Outlook

The immediate path is tied to macro catalysts and key technical levels. The Federal Reserve's July 28-29 policy meeting is the next major event that could sway risk sentiment. Technically, Filecoin is coiling between support at $0.72 and resistance at $0.80.

What it means: The outlook is range-bound and contingent. Holding above $0.72 keeps the short-term bias neutral-to-bullish for a run at $0.80. A decisive break below support would shift momentum bearish, targeting the next floor near $0.67.

Conclusion

Market Outlook: Neutral-Range Filecoin's modest gain was a beta play on a improving macro backdrop, with volume and technicals providing secondary confirmation. Key watch: Whether FIL can reclaim its 30-day simple moving average near $0.758, which would signal a shift from consolidation to a stronger recovery phase.
